ACLS PRACTICE QUESTIONS WITH 100% VERIFIED ANSWERS 2024/2025 What element of a system of care is represented by properly functioning resuscitation equipment? System Structure Process Patient outcome - Correct Ans->Structure What is the first link in the out-of-hospital cardiac arrest (OHCA) chain of survival? Activation of emergency response Defibrillation Advanced resuscitation High-quality CPR - Correct Ans->Activation of emergency reponse What are signs of clinical deterioration that would prompt the activation of rapid response system? Symptomatic hypertension Seizure Unexplained agitation Diastolic blood pressure greater than 60 mm Hg or less than 100 mm Hg - Correct Ans->Symptomatic hypertension Seizure Unexplained agitation What is the primary purpose of a rapid response team (RRT) or medical emergency team (MET)? To provide diagnostic consultation to emergency department patients To improve care for patients admitted to critical care units To improve patient outcomes by identifying and treating early clinical deterioration To provide online consultation to emergency medical services personnel in the field - Correct Ans->To improve patient outcomes by identifying and treating early clinical deterioration What happens when teams rapidly assess and intervene when patients have abnormal vital signs? Morbidity and mortality rates are maintained The number of out of hospital cardiac arrest increases The number of in hospital cardiac arrest decreases Morbidity and mortality rates increase - Correct Ans->The number of in hospital cardiac arrest decreases In addition to decreased IHCA, what are some other benefits of implementing a rapid response system? Select all that apply Decreased ICU length of stay Decreased emergency department admissions Increased ICU admissions continues... What are the components of high quality CPR? Select all that apply: Synchronous ventilation with chest compressions Avoiding excessive ventilation Compression rate around 10/min Complete chest recoil after each compression Interruptions limited to less than or equal to 10 seconds Low coronary perfusion pressure Switching compressors every 2 minutes Compression depth of at least 2 inches (5cm) - Correct Ans->Compression depth of at least 2 inches (5cm) Switching compressors every 2 minutes Avoiding excessive ventilation Complete chest recoil after each compression Interruption limited to under 10 seconds How do you calculate the chest compression fraction (CCF)? What is ideal percentage? - Correct Ans- >Divide chest compression time by total code time. You want this at least 60% but ideally greater than 80% Which component of effective high-performance teams is represented by the use of real-time feedback devices? Quality Administration Timing Coordination - Correct Ans->Quality How do you calculate Coronary Perfusion Pressure (CPP)? - Correct Ans->Aortic diastolic pressure "minus" Right Atrial Diastolic Pressure How do interruptions in chest compressions negatively impact survival after cardiac arrest? Increase intracranial pressure Decrease coronary perfusion pressure Reduce right ventricular period Increase intrathoracic pressure - Correct Ans->Decrease coronary perfusion pressure What is the only intervention that can restore an organized rhythm in patients with ventricular fibrillation (VF)? High-quality CPR Epinephrine administration Early and effective defibrillation Advanced airway insertion - Correct Ans->Early and effective defibrillation Continues...
